Basement leak repair services involve identifying and fixing sources of water intrusion in the lower levels of a property. This process typically begins with a thorough inspection to locate cracks, gaps, or areas where water may be seeping through foundation walls, floors, or joints. Once the problem areas are identified, contractors may employ a variety of techniques such as sealing cracks, installing waterproof membranes, or improving drainage systems to prevent future leaks. The goal is to create a dry, stable environment in the basement that protects the property from ongoing water damage.

These services help resolve a range of common problems associated with basement leaks, including mold growth, wood rot, and structural deterioration. Persistent moisture can weaken foundation walls and floors over time, leading to costly repairs if left unaddressed. Additionally, water leaks often cause musty odors and damage to stored belongings. Repairing leaks promptly can prevent these issues from escalating, preserving the integrity of the home and maintaining a healthier living space.

Basement leak repair is often needed in properties where plumbing issues, foundation cracks, or poor drainage have allowed water to penetrate the lower levels. Both older homes with aging foundations and newer constructions can experience basement leaks due to construction flaws, shifting soil, or heavy rainfall. Commercial properties with underground spaces or basements are also candidates for these services. Homeowners should consider leak repairs if they notice signs such as damp walls, water stains, or pooling water in the basement area.

The overview below groups typical Basement Leak Repair proj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Carlisle, PA.

In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.

Smaller Repairs - minor leak fixes or patchwork typically range from $250-$600 for many routine jobs. Most projects in this range involve straightforward repairs that local contractors can complete quickly. Fewer jobs push into higher tiers when additional materials or extensive prep work are needed.

Moderate Repairs - fixing larger leaks or sealing basement cracks usually costs between $600-$1,500. These projects often involve more extensive work, but many local pros handle them within this middle range. Larger or more complex repairs can sometimes reach $2,500 or more.

Extensive Repair Projects - addressing significant foundation issues or extensive water damage may cost from $1,500-$4,000. Many projects in this category are more involved, requiring specialized equipment or materials. Only a smaller percentage of jobs escalate into the higher end of this range.

Full Basement Waterproofing or Replacement - complete basement sealing or foundation replacement can range from $4,000-$15,000 or higher. These larger projects are less common and can vary widely based on the scope and property size, often requiring detailed assessments by local service providers.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What are common signs of a basement leak? Signs include water stains, dampness, a musty odor, mold growth, or visible water pooling in the basement area.

How can local contractors detect a basement leak? They typically perform visual inspections, moisture measurements, and may use specialized equipment to identify hidden leaks or sources of water intrusion.

What methods are used to repair basement leaks? Repairs can involve sealing cracks, waterproofing walls and floors, installing drainage systems, or applying sealants to prevent water infiltration.

Are there preventative measures to avoid basement leaks? Yes, maintaining proper grading around the property, ensuring gutters and downspouts direct water away from the foundation, and sealing potential entry points can help prevent leaks.
